To ensure the optimal battery life of unused TPD Disposable Vape 600 Puffs Without Liquid, proper storage is crucial. The key is to control ambient temperature and humidity, avoiding extreme conditions. The ideal storage temperature should be between 10°C and 25°C, and maintained as constant as possible. High temperatures (above 30°C) accelerate chemical side reactions within the battery, leading to a sharp increase in self-discharge, capacity loss, and even permanent damage to the battery structure. Low temperatures (below 0°C) slow chemical reactions but can degrade electrolyte performance, increase internal resistance, and create the risk of condensation when the battery returns to room temperature. Regarding humidity, it's best to maintain a dry environment with a relative humidity of 50%-60%. Excessive humidity can accelerate corrosion of metal components and potentially cause electrical shorts. Even though this TPD Disposable Vape 600 Puffs Without Liquid doesn't contain liquid, moisture can still damage electronic components and battery connectors.

Choosing a suitable storage location is crucial for effective temperature and humidity control. Unopened TPD Disposable Vape 600 Puffs Without Liquid should be stored in a cool, dark, and dry area at home or in a warehouse. Avoid direct sunlight (such as windowsills and balconies), near heat sources (such as heaters and appliance vents), and in high-humidity locations (such as kitchens, bathrooms, and basements). It's strongly recommended to store in the original packaging; the outer packaging provides some physical protection, blocks light, and mitigates the effects of temperature and humidity fluctuations. Ensure storage is out of the reach of children and pets, avoids heavy objects, and maintains good ventilation.


Even when the TPD Disposable Vape 600 Puffs Without Liquid is unused, its internal lithium battery will naturally discharge (self-discharge) at a very slow rate. While an optimized storage environment can significantly slow this process, it's still recommended to check the product's condition regularly (for example, every three months). While long-term storage (over a year) is theoretically possible under suitable conditions, lithium batteries undergo a natural aging process, and performance degradation cannot be completely avoided after extended storage. Therefore, for e-cigarettes intended for long-term storage, stricter environmental controls are required, with the understanding that performance and stability may not be identical to those of a brand-new product. Following the above temperature, humidity, and storage guidelines will maximize the battery life of unused e-cigarettes, ensuring they deliver the expected experience when needed.
